Webgocphim.net WebNCAA Division 1 (D1) schools are the best colleges for sports. Today, there are 363 D1 schools across 49 states in the U.S. These schools have more student-athletes and bigger athletic budgets than D2 and D3 colleges. WebTools. An esports arena at an American university. College esports in the United States began around 2009. Various schools began forming esports clubs to play any number of video games in collegiate tournaments. WebFeb 16, 2024 · Founded in the mid to late 19th century, these seven women's colleges in the Northeast of the United States have been called the Seven Sisters. Like the Ivy League (originally men's colleges), to which they were considered a parallel, the Seven Sisters have had a reputation of being top-notch and elite.
